While the International Building Code (IBC) does not include explicit special inspection requirements for wood construction or cold formed steel light frame construction, some states have adopted amendments that establish these requirements in their own building codes.
Connecticut is one such example. The Connecticut Building Code adds special inspection provisions for:
• Cold formed steel light frame construction in Section 1705.2.5
• Wood construction in Section 1705.5
These amendments provide inspection requirements beyond those contained in the base IBC and illustrate how states can tailor code provisions to address local priorities.
